For example, if you’re considered to be a real estate professional by the IRS, you ... sinais cancer de penisWebSec. 582 (a) provides that, with respect to debt securities as defined in Sec. 165 (g) (2), losses for worthlessness are governed by Sec. 166 as bad debts, rather than by Sec. … pause memesWebReport a nonbusiness bad debt as a short-term capital loss on Form 8949, Sales and Other Dispositions of Capital Assets, Part 1, line 1. Enter the name of the debtor and "bad debt statement attached" in column (a). Enter your basis in the bad debt in column (e) and enter zero in column (d).
